------------------------------------------------ If there are 8 taps on a typical distribution step regulator that can buck or boost 10% of the source voltage, what percentage increase or decrease does each tap represent?

Answer :

Final answer:

In a distribution step regulator with 8 taps that can boost or buck 10% of source voltage, each tap represents a change of 1.25% in the source voltage.

Explanation:

In connection with a typical distribution step regulator that has 8 taps and that can either increase (boost) or decrease (buck) the source voltage by 10%, each tap would represent a 10% change divided by the number of taps.

As there are 8 taps, the voltage change per tap would be 10%/8 = 1.25%. So, each tap on this distribution step regulator represents an increase or decrease of 1.25% of the source voltage.
